JEE MAIN - Mathematics (2024 - 31st January Evening Shift - No. 4)
Let $$(\alpha, \beta, \gamma)$$ be the mirror image of the point $$(2,3,5)$$ in the line $$\frac{x-1}{2}=\frac{y-2}{3}=\frac{z-3}{4}$$. Then, $$2 \alpha+3 \beta+4 \gamma$$ is equal to
32
31
33
34
Explanation
$$\begin{aligned} & \because \overrightarrow{\mathrm{PR}} \perp(2,3,4) \\ & \therefore \overrightarrow{\mathrm{PR}} \cdot(2,3,4)=0 \\ & (\alpha-2, \beta-3, \gamma-5) \cdot(2,3,4)=0 \\ & \Rightarrow 2 \alpha+3 \beta+4 \gamma=4+9+20=33 \end{aligned}$$
